What is UniFi?

UniFi is a line of wireless networking products developed by Ubiquiti Networks, a leading manufacturer of wireless communication devices. UniFi is designed to provide high-performance, scalable, and reliable wireless networking solutions for businesses, organizations, and individuals. The UniFi ecosystem includes a range of products, including access points, switches, routers, and security cameras, all of which are designed to work seamlessly together to provide a comprehensive networking solution.

How does UniFi’s mesh networking technology work?

UniFi’s mesh networking technology is a key feature that sets it apart from traditional WiFi solutions. In a mesh network, multiple access points (APs) work together to provide a robust and reliable wireless connection. Each AP acts as a node in the network, communicating with neighboring APs to ensure that devices are always connected to the best available signal. This approach allows UniFi to provide a seamless and uninterrupted wireless experience, even in areas with physical barriers or high levels of interference.

The mesh networking technology in UniFi is self-organizing and self-healing, meaning that the network can automatically adjust to changes in the environment and recover from failures. This is achieved through advanced algorithms that continuously monitor the network and optimize performance in real-time. As a result, UniFi’s mesh networking technology provides a highly reliable and resilient wireless network that can support a large number of devices and applications.

How do I manage and configure my UniFi network?

Managing and configuring your UniFi network is easy and intuitive, thanks to the UniFi Controller software. The UniFi Controller provides a user-friendly interface for configuring and monitoring your network, allowing you to easily manage user access, configure network settings, and troubleshoot issues. The software is available in both cloud-based and on-premises versions, giving you the flexibility to choose the deployment model that best suits your needs.

The UniFi Controller software provides a wide range of features and tools for managing your network, including real-time monitoring, automated firmware updates, and customizable alerts. Additionally, the software provides detailed analytics and insights into network performance, allowing you to optimize your network for better performance and reliability. With the UniFi Controller, you can easily manage your network from a single interface, reducing the complexity and administrative burden associated with traditional network management.
